Bug 232798

Summary: [WebXR] three.js demos don't work
Product: WebKit Reporter: Dean Jackson <dino>
Component: New BugsAssignee: Dean Jackson <dino>
Status: RESOLVED FIXED    
Severity: Normal CC: commit-queue, mmaxfield, webkit-bug-importer
Priority: P2 Keywords: InRadar
Version: WebKit Nightly Build   
Hardware: Unspecified   
OS: Unspecified   
Bug Depends on: 232878    
Bug Blocks:    
Attachments:
Description Flags
Patch
none
Patch
mmaxfield: review+, ews-feeder: commit-queue-
WPE build test none

Description Dean Jackson 2021-11-07 10:46:10 PST
[WebXR] three.js demos don't work
Comment 1 Dean Jackson 2021-11-07 10:55:45 PST
Created attachment 443514 [details]
Patch
Comment 2 Dean Jackson 2021-11-07 10:58:02 PST
rdar://83559881
Comment 3 Dean Jackson 2021-11-08 12:33:18 PST
Created attachment 443588 [details]
Patch
Comment 4 Myles C. Maxfield 2021-11-08 12:56:58 PST
Comment on attachment 443588 [details]
Patch

View in context: https://bugs.webkit.org/attachment.cgi?id=443588&action=review

> Source/WebCore/ChangeLog:26
> +

What’s the long term strategy to test this stuff? I’m willing to review this one patch without a test because AIUI there is no testing infrastructure yet, but there should at least be a plan about how we’re going to add tests on the future.
Comment 5 Dean Jackson 2021-11-08 15:18:20 PST
Committed r285436 (243992@main): <https://commits.webkit.org/243992@main>
Comment 6 Dean Jackson 2021-11-08 15:19:49 PST
(In reply to Myles C. Maxfield from comment #4)
> Comment on attachment 443588 [details]
> Patch
> 
> View in context:
> https://bugs.webkit.org/attachment.cgi?id=443588&action=review
> 
> > Source/WebCore/ChangeLog:26
> > +
> 
> What’s the long term strategy to test this stuff? I’m willing to review this
> one patch without a test because AIUI there is no testing infrastructure
> yet, but there should at least be a plan about how we’re going to add tests
> on the future.

Yes. This worries me as well. I think we'll be able to get our testing framework to at least write out some frames that we could use for comparison.
Comment 7 WebKit Commit Bot 2021-11-09 06:19:11 PST
Re-opened since this is blocked by bug 232878
Comment 8 Dean Jackson 2021-11-09 14:28:37 PST
Created attachment 443731 [details]
WPE build test
Comment 9 Dean Jackson 2021-11-09 16:50:28 PST
Committed r285544 (244058@main): <https://commits.webkit.org/244058@main>